To additional support the part of H1 and H2 receptors during the regulation of pain, individual scientific studies making use of knockout (KO) mice lacking H1 and H2 receptors shown that these mice displayed appreciably decreased responses to nociceptive stimuli when put next for their wild‐type controls (Mobarakeh et al., 2002; Mobarakeh, Takahashi, Sakurada, Kuramasu, & Yanai, 2006). Curiously, the antinociceptive phenotype of H2 receptor KO mice was somewhat much less outstanding compared to H1 receptor KO mice, suggesting a possibly distinctive purpose for these receptors from the modulation of pain. Indeed, behavioural scientific tests utilizing a product of neuropathic pain, induced from the partial ligation on the sciatic nerve, showed that the CNS‐permeable H1 receptor antagonist , although not the H2 receptor CNS‐sparing antagonist , blocked the effects of histidine on neuropathic pain hypersensitivity and spinal microglia activity (Yu et al., 2016). In addition, Jaggi et al. (2017) prompt that the H1 receptor plays a far more significant role inside a vincristine‐induced design of neuropathic pain, in comparison to H2 receptors. Basically, The essential pain system undergoes three activities—transduction, transmission and modulation when You will find there's presence of noxious stimuli. For example, transduction occurs along the nociceptive pathway adhering to these order: (one) stimulus occasions are transformed to Proleviate Blocks Pain Receptors chemical tissue situations; (two) chemical tissue and synaptic cleft gatherings are then improved into electrical activities during the neurons; and (3) electrical occasions in the neurons are transduced as chemical gatherings at the synapses. Once the completion of transduction, the following system could be transmission.
